|  | Ahrens Bicycles When does a bicycle become a natural extension of the rider? When that bicycle is designed only for one person and hand-built without compromise. Ahrens Bicycles is a custom frame builder with the goal of merging rider and bicycle into a seamless duo. The company was started in 1996 by Mike Ahrens, an avid mountain biker with a background in mechanical engineering and machine design.
Ahrens Bicycles uses only the finest materials during the build process. Our TIG-welded steel frames blend tubing offered by Reynolds, Columbus, True Temper, Dedacciai and Tange. Our TIG-welded aluminum frames blend Easton tubing and machined frame components including dropouts and rear triangle yokes. To achieve proper frame sizing and optimal fit, every frame is developed using advanced 3D modeling software. This flexible design approach enables frame geometry to be changed easily based on body dimensions, riding style, frame type and tubing selection.
Whether you’re looking for a new steel XC race frame or a long-travel, disc-specific aluminum trail bike, Ahrens Bicycles will deliver a handmade frame that will exceed your expectations. EPX Bicycles is part of the EP Group of companies, a global supplier of technologically advanced products to markets ranging from automotive to aerospace to consumer goods.
Development of EPX bicycles began in the late 1990's at a design consultancy in Sydney, Australia. EPX began to sell its city and road bike lines in Britain in 1999, with U.S. operations opening in Atlanta, Georgia in 2001.
With over twenty-five year's experience working with carbon fiber technology, EPX builds bicycles and accessories utilising state of the art design, development, and manufacturing processes.
All of EPX's products are designed at our research facility in Perth and now in Melbourne, Australia, and must pass through stringent testing procedures before being offered for sale. EPX products have passed official manufacturing quality tests worldwide, with our products holding both TUV (German) and BSI (British) quality testing certifications. The EP Group is also Global ISO9001 certified, meaning that every EPX product is produced with quality foremost in mind.
